All rights reserved. http://usgwarchives.net/copyright.htm http://usgwarchives.net/la/lafiles.htm ************************************************ ** The Era-Leader Obituaries, 16 Aug 2000 Edith Estelle Jones Williams Edith Estelle Jones Williams, 78, a resident of Franklinton died at 10 a.m. Wednesday at Riverside Medical Center. She was a member of Springhill Baptist Church and the widow of Harvey O. Williams. She is survived by two sons and daughters-in-law, Pete and Barbara Williams and Ray and Ellen Williams all of Franklinton; two daughters and sons-in-law, Betty and Jerry Rester and Estelle and Robert Mitchell all of Franklinton; one brother, J.D. and Edith Jones of Isabel; two sisters, Elizabeth Delaughter and Eva Mae Spinks both of Franklinton. One brother-in-law, Tildon Corkern of Franklinton; one sister-in-law, Velma Jones of Franklinton; eight grandchildren and ten great-grandchildren. She was preceded in death by a grandson, Stacy Mitchell, a sister, Lorena Corkern, a brother, Virgil Jones and an infant daughter, Golda Marie Williams. Visitation was held at Crain Funeral Home from 5:30 p.m. until 10 p.m. Friday and after 8 a.m. Saturday. Funeral services were held at 11 a.m. Saturday in the funeral home chapel with Rev. Thomas Graves and Rev. John Gilbert officiating. Burial followed in the Spencer Cemetery. Pallbearers for the service were, Deloy Rester, Danny Rester, Ricky Mitchell, Scott Mitchell, Jacob Williams, and Billy Jones.
